Market Growth Projections
The Global Digital Remittance Market Industry is poised for remarkable growth, with projections indicating a substantial increase in market size. By 2035, the market could reach 4663.7 USD Billion, reflecting a compound annual growth rate of 18.96% from 2025 to 2035. This growth is driven by various factors, including technological advancements, regulatory support, and the increasing demand for financial inclusion. As more individuals and businesses turn to digital remittance solutions, the industry is likely to expand rapidly, presenting opportunities for new entrants and established players alike. The evolving landscape suggests a dynamic future for digital remittance services.
Increasing Cross-Border Migration
The Global Digital Remittance Market Industry experiences a notable surge due to increasing cross-border migration. As individuals seek better employment opportunities and living conditions, they often send money back home to support families. In 2024, the market is projected to reach 690.6 USD Billion, reflecting the growing reliance on digital remittance services. Countries with significant migrant populations, such as India and Mexico, see substantial inflows of remittances, which contribute to local economies. This trend indicates a robust demand for efficient and secure digital remittance solutions, as migrants prefer platforms that offer competitive exchange rates and low transaction fees.
Regulatory Support and Compliance
Regulatory support is crucial for the Global Digital Remittance Market Industry, as governments worldwide recognize the importance of remittances for economic stability. Many countries are implementing favorable regulations to promote digital remittance services, ensuring consumer protection and financial inclusion. For example, the Financial Action Task Force has established guidelines to combat money laundering while facilitating legitimate remittance flows. This regulatory environment fosters trust among users, encouraging them to utilize digital platforms. As compliance becomes more streamlined, the market is likely to witness accelerated growth, contributing to the projected CAGR of 18.96% from 2025 to 2035, as more players enter the market.
Growing Demand for Financial Inclusion
The Global Digital Remittance Market Industry is significantly influenced by the growing demand for financial inclusion. Many individuals in developing regions lack access to traditional banking services, making digital remittance platforms a vital alternative. These services enable unbanked populations to participate in the global economy by providing them with essential financial tools. For instance, mobile money services in Africa have revolutionized how remittances are sent and received, allowing users to transact without a bank account. This trend not only empowers individuals but also stimulates local economies, as remittances often fund small businesses and community projects, further driving the market's expansion.
Technological Advancements in Financial Services
Technological advancements play a pivotal role in shaping the Global Digital Remittance Market Industry. Innovations such as blockchain technology and mobile payment systems enhance the speed and security of transactions. For instance, the integration of artificial intelligence in fraud detection systems ensures safer remittance processes. As a result, consumers are increasingly adopting digital platforms for their remittance needs. The market's growth trajectory suggests that by 2035, it could expand to 4663.7 USD Billion, driven by these technological improvements. Enhanced user experiences and the proliferation of smartphones further facilitate access to digital remittance services, making them more appealing to users worldwide.
Rising E-commerce and Online Business Transactions
The rise of e-commerce and online business transactions is a significant driver of the Global Digital Remittance Market Industry. As businesses increasingly operate on a global scale, the need for seamless cross-border payments becomes paramount. Digital remittance services facilitate these transactions, allowing businesses to pay suppliers and receive payments from international customers efficiently. The convenience and speed offered by digital platforms appeal to both consumers and businesses, contributing to the market's growth. As e-commerce continues to flourish, the demand for reliable remittance solutions is expected to rise, further solidifying the industry's position in the global financial landscape.
